LTC7820IUFD#PBF Frequently Asked Questions (FAQ)

  • A good PCB layout for the LTC7820 involves keeping the input and output capacitors close to the device, using a solid ground plane, and minimizing the length of the traces between the device and the capacitors. A 4-layer PCB with a dedicated power plane and a solid ground plane is recommended. Additionally, it's essential to follow the layout guidelines provided in the datasheet and application notes.

  • The selection of input and output capacitors for the LTC7820 depends on the specific application requirements. In general, low-ESR capacitors with high ripple current ratings are recommended. The input capacitor should be able to handle the input voltage and current, while the output capacitor should be able to handle the output voltage and current. The datasheet provides guidelines for capacitor selection, and it's essential to follow these guidelines to ensure optimal performance.

  • The LTC7820 is rated for operation from -40°C to 125°C ambient temperature range. However, the device's performance may degrade at higher temperatures, and it's essential to ensure that the device is operated within the recommended temperature range to ensure optimal performance and reliability.

  • Yes, the LTC7820 is suitable for use in high-reliability and automotive applications. The device is built with high-reliability materials and manufacturing processes, and it's qualified to meet the requirements of the automotive industry. However, it's essential to follow the recommended design and layout guidelines, and to ensure that the device is operated within the recommended specifications to ensure optimal performance and reliability.
